Need Help! 1996 Olds LSS cranks but doesn't start. 89,000 miles. Seems to happen when outside temp is in 20's. Driven daily, all traffic conditions. When it cranks, it sounds normal. It dies immediately. No dash lights, no clicking, nothing. Clock resets to 1:00, radio stations stay set. Have to wait a few minutes before trying again. If I try to early, no sound, no lights, not anything. Runs great once it starts. Left turn signal also acting up, doesn't blink consistently. Tried a fuel cleaner, no difference. Owned it 3 years with no issues at all. Any advice for my husband to try?

Here is what my 96 Achieva is doing,


It was very cold out 15 degrees. I remote started the car and it did not start. I tried multiple times till the battery was near death. I tried leaving the key in the ignition for ten minutes to reset the passlock, didn't work. I tried to disconnect the battery, didn't work. I waited several hours and it started. I ran the car on the parkway and it died while going around a bend. All dash lights came on, interior lights came on then everything blacked out. The car then started back up while hesitating. The security light stayed on while driving. When the car was shutdown it started up but the RPM's immediately jumped to 3000 then slowly dropped...
